Cal. Code Regs. Tit. 22, § 87759 - Follow-up Visits to Determine Compliance
(a) A follow-up visit shall be conducted
within 10 working days following the latest date of correction specified in the
notice of deficiency, unless the licensee has demonstrated that the deficiency
was corrected as required in the notice of deficiency. No penalty shall be
assessed unless a follow-up visit is conducted.
(b) If a follow-up visit indicates that a
deficiency was not corrected on or before the date specified in the notice of
deficiency, the evaluator shall issue a notice of penalty.
(c) A notice of penalty shall be in writing
and shall include:
(1) The amount of penalty
assessed, and the date the payment is due.
(2) The name and address of the agency
responsible for collection of the penalty.
(d) When an immediate penalty has been
assessed pursuant to sections
87761(c), (d), (e) and
(f) and correction is made when the evaluator
is present, a follow-up visit is not required.
